About Radha
Radha Pachpor serves as a healthcare consultant on the care delivery team at Petori Connect, a firm specializing in care delivery and market access. She has nearly three years of experience in healthcare consulting and two and a half years in her current role, following her work as a practicing physical therapist, for a total of almost four and a half years in healthcare. Her responsibilities center on project execution and implementation for therapeutic areas such as chronic kidney disease, MASH (non-alcoholic liver disease), and heart-related conditions like HFpEF, along with quality improvement projects and initiatives to improve care delivery and access for patients. Radha holds a physical therapy degree from India and a Master's of Public Health from Tulane University, as well as a Six Sigma certification. She ranked in the top 10 percentile of her MPH program and was a member of the Phi Delta Omega Society, and she received a gold medal during her undergraduate studies. Previously, she served as secretary for Road Tract, a youth organization in India. Radha attributes her success to the support of her family, who helped her immigrate across continents and navigate a niche field with limited awareness in her home country.
